Paul Howarth wrote:
>No, if you want to set up gpg you need to do it yourself:
>
>$ mkdir ~/.gnupg
>$ chmod 600 ~/.gnupg
>$ cp /usr/share/gnupg/options.skel ~/.gnupg/gpg.conf
>$ gpg --gen-key
>
>I'm sure that gnupg used to do the first three of these for you, but
>having just tried it, it didn't work without having set up the ~/.gnupg
>directory.
